The interior side of the frame is designed with a soft padding, and this flexible frame will sit right beneath the eyes while adapting to all facial features seamlessly. Plush headgear– extremely soft and comfortable feature which also adds stability to the mask and headgear. You can adjust the headgear every time with great precision thanks to the magnetic clips Magnetic clips– these help guiding the headgear to the frame with one single click. The quick release elbow allows patients to disconnect the mask from the tubing system without having to actually remove the mask.
